B. Was the Sabbath Changed? What History Shows
Summary:
The move from Sabbath to Sunday was not made by Jesus or the apostles — but developed centuries later.
Includes:
- The role of the Roman Empire
- Constantine’s 321 AD Sunday law
- Catholic statements about changing the Sabbath
- Protestant admissions about biblical Sabbath truth
